Applications of AR in Engineering

Architecture

Augmented reality in engineering is revolutionizing the way blueprints and designs are visualized. Using AR applications, architects can overlay digital models onto physical spaces. This allows them to see how the design will look and feel in the actual space, and to make necessary adjustments before construction begins.

Such a visualization not only aids in improving the design process but also facilitates better communication with clients and stakeholders by providing them with a realistic preview of the final product.

For example, an architect can show a client how their new home will look on their property, or they can collaborate with engineers to ensure that the design is feasible and meets all applicable codes and standards.

Manufacturing

AR is optimizing assembly line processes in manufacturing industries. Through AR-powered engineering solutions, workers receive step-by-step visual guidance overlaid onto the physical work environment.

This guidance significantly reduces errors, enhances productivity, and accelerates the learning curve for new processes or machinery. Workers can access critical information in real-time, ensuring accuracy in complex assembly tasks.

Construction

AR can be used to visualize the layout of construction sites. This can help to improve the efficiency of construction operations and to reduce the risk of errors. By using AR, engineers and workers can detect potential safety risks, such as underground utilities or structural weaknesses, before initiating construction.

This proactive approach not only minimizes risks but also ensures a safer working environment for on-site workers, significantly reducing accidents and project delays. AR can also be used to train workers in new construction techniques.

Training and education

Today, a large number of companies are leveraging AR to enhance training and education for engineers, For instance:

Boeing utilizes AR technology to train aircraft mechanics, offering digital experiences on wiring and repairing airplanes.

Siemens employs AR to train factory workers, guiding them through the assembly of complex machines with step-by-step interactive instructions.

Autodesk incorporates AR to educate students on engineering concepts, such as thermodynamics and fluid mechanics, providing an interactive learning environment.

Big brands led engineering innovation with AR

Let’s explore how leading brands have embraced AR, revolutionizing their engineering processes:

BMW: visualizing prototypes with precision

This popular automobile brand has integrated augmented reality software with its product data management system. This integration allows them to visualize and interact with true-to-scale prototypes, offering an in-depth understanding before finalizing designs for manufacturing.

BASF: leveraging digital twin technology for on-site precision

BASF has adopted augmented reality engineering solutions, through the implementation of digital twins. Engineers at BASF use AR to visualize planned pipelines on-site, ensuring accurate assessments of their intended functionality. AR aids in on-site monitoring, enabling swift identification of any design faults before they escalate into larger problems.

Lockheed Martin: enhancing aircraft assembly with ar integration

This global aerospace and defense company has embraced augmented reality to optimize its aircraft assembly processes. By integrating AR technology into their assembly lines, they can overlay digital schematics and instructions onto physical aircraft components in real time. This innovative approach reduces the likelihood of errors and improves overall efficiency while resulting in substantial cost savings.

Applications of virtual reality logistics solution

VR solutions for supply chain leverage the immersive and interactive nature to optimize various aspects of the supply chain.

Applications of Virtual Reality Logistics Solution

Warehouse management and optimization

VR logistics solutions can be used to optimize warehouse layouts, track inventory, and improve the efficiency of storage and retrieval processes.

Transportation management and optimization

In transportation, VR can assist in route planning, vehicle tracking, and load optimization, ultimately reducing costs and improving delivery times.

Training and simulation for employees

Virtual reality is a valuable tool for employee training, particularly in safety procedures, equipment operation, and emergency response.

Delivery and last-mile optimization

For last-mile delivery challenges, Virtual reality in logistics can assist in route planning and navigation, ensuring that packages reach their final destinations more efficiently.

Case studies of VR logistics solutions

Examples of Businesses that Have Successfully Implemented Virtual Reality Logistics Development:

  1. Walmart: Walmart employs VR simulations to train its employees in various logistics scenarios, resulting in safer and more efficient operations.
  2. DHL: DHL uses VR to optimize route planning for its delivery trucks, reducing fuel consumption and emissions.
  3. Amazon: Amazon is using VR to simulate the loading and unloading of trucks in its warehouses. This VR simulation helps Amazon to identify and eliminate potential bottlenecks in its order fulfillment process.

These businesses have reported improved efficiency, enhanced safety, cost reductions, and increased customer satisfaction as direct results of implementing VR solutions for supply chain.

Smart infrastructure and traffic management

Smart infrastructure takes traffic management to the next level, bringing benefits for both urban planners and commuters.

Here’s what makes Smart Transportation and AI an important element in modern traffic management:

  • Smart infrastructure, equipped with advanced technologies and AI, combines the power of real-time data analysis and predictive modeling to reshape our daily commutes.
  • It enables real-time traffic analysis, allowing authorities to predict traffic patterns, identify congestion points, and optimize traffic signals. This data-driven approach ensures a smoother, more efficient flow of vehicles on the road.
  • By reducing congestion and optimizing routes, it minimizes vehicle idling, subsequently decreasing emissions and promoting eco-friendly transportation practices.
  • Cities like Singapore, Amsterdam, and Barcelona are embracing smart traffic management systems, resulting in less environmental impact by reducing emissions and promoting eco-friendly practices.

Artificial intelligence in transportation is not just about efficiency, but it’s a significant step toward greener and healthier urban development.

Predictive maintenance: anticipating equipment failure

AI-powered predictive maintenance revolutionizes traditional maintenance practices by utilizing real-time data from connected equipment to predict maintenance needs. Manufacturers can identify potential equipment failures in advance, avoiding costly downtime and reducing maintenance expenses.

Quality control: enhancing product standards

Artificial intelligence technologies, such as computer vision and machine learning algorithms, have revolutionized the quality control process. By leveraging computer vision, AI systems can quickly and accurately identify defects in products, ensuring compliance with stringent quality standards.

Demand forecasting: meeting customer needs

Accurate demand forecasting is crucial for manufacturers to optimize production, minimize inventory costs, and meet customer expectations. AI algorithms can analyze historical data, market trends, and customer behavior to predict future demand accurately.

By leveraging these insights, manufacturers can adjust production schedules, optimize inventory levels, and ensure that the right products are available when customers need them. AI-powered demand forecasting also allows manufacturers to respond quickly to changing market conditions.

Process optimization: streamlining manufacturing operations

By analyzing data from various sources, including sensors, IoT devices, and production equipment, AI algorithms can identify bottlenecks, optimize workflows, and streamline operations. This leads to reduced cycle times, improved resource utilization, and enhanced overall performance. Autonomous systems and robotics in smart factories

AI is powering the rise of collaborative robots, often known as Cobots, which play a crucial role in supporting human workers. Unlike traditional automated robots limited to repetitive tasks, they are designed to learn and adapt to various tasks.

Another area where these robots shine is in large warehouses, where they assist in locating and retrieving items efficiently. While Cobots take care of physically demanding and repetitive tasks, human workers can concentrate on complex decision-making and problem-solving.

The impact of AI in generative designs

AI has emerged as a game-changing technology in the field of generative design. By leveraging machine learning algorithms, generative design software can rapidly generate and evaluate thousands of design options, allowing manufacturers to optimize for multiple objectives such as cost, performance, and manufacturability. Furthermore, AI can also help identify and mitigate potential design flaws before production, saving valuable time and resources.
